Interesting fact

One interesting fact about the Pattern 2 Skilling Courant - Charles XIV Johan (Pattern strike) ND (1834) from Sweden made of Copper weighing 12.98g is that it is a rare and valuable coin among collectors. It is considered a "pattern" coin, meaning it was struck as a trial or sample coin and not intended for circulation. This particular coin is one of only a few known examples, making it highly sought after by collectors of Swedish coins and numismatists.
